木聚糖酶预处理对粗皮桉AS-AQ氧漂浆后续漂白的影响  

Effects of pretreatment of ASAQ pulp of Eucalyptuspellita with xylanase on following bleaching

摘  要:以粗皮桉AS-AQ氧漂浆为研究对象,探讨了木聚糖酶预处理对该浆后续漂白的影响。结果如下:(1)对粗皮桉AS-AQ氧漂浆木聚糖酶预处理的研究,得出最佳工艺条件为酶用量20U/g浆,温度55℃,pH值为8,时间120min,浆浓10%。(2)家系123浆经O-X-D1-Ep-D2漂序漂白,总用氯量仅为1.2%时,白度就可以提高至88.9%ISO,同时还可以保持较高黏度,与O-D1-Ep-D2漂序漂白到相同白度的浆料相比,总用氯量降低了40%。家系200浆经O-X-D1-E-D2漂序漂白,总用氯量仅为1.2%时,白度就可以达到84.0%ISO,且黏度更高,与O-D1-E-D2漂序漂白到相同白度的浆料相比,总用氯量降低了50%。Effects of pretreatment of AS-AQ pulp of Euealyptuspellita with xylanase on the following bleaching were studied. The results show that the optimal condition of pre-treatment with xylanase is as follow: dosage of xylanase 20U/g, treating temperature 55℃, pH 8, treating time 120min, pulp consistency 10%. In following O-X-D1-Ep-D2 bleaching sequence, the brightness of AS-AQ pulp of Family 123 could be increased up to 88.9%ISO as the chlorine dosage was at 1.2% while keeping the viscosity at a higher level. The chlorine dosage could be reduced by 40% compared with the same whiteness of O-D1-Ep-D2 sequence. In following O-X-D1-E- D2 bleaching sequence, the brightness of AS-AQ pulp of Family 200 could be increased up to 84.0%ISO as the chlorine dosage was at 1.2%, with the viscosity kept a higher level. The chlorine dosage could be reduced by 50% compared with the same whiteness in O-D1-E-D2 sequence.
